Searching near: CHASE Imperial Beach, 1100 Palm Ave, Imperial Beach, CA 91932. Search all

32.584265 -117.110395

Current time: 22:54
Results 11 - 12 of 12
1120 Broadway
91911Chula Vista
California, CA
Show path to location
32.609183, -117.081132

3141 Main Street
91911Chula Vista
California, CA
Show path to location
32.5938439, -117.0659156